Leaking Well is a restaurant/cafe/canteen located at Crossway Green, Ombersley, Worcestershire, DY13 9SW, in the Wychavon local authority area. Following its most recent inspection on 29 January 2024, it received a food hygiene rating of 5 (Very Good). The inspection assessed three categories: hygienic food handling (scored 5 — very good), structural compliance (scored 5 — very good), and confidence in management (scored 5 — very good). In the FHRS scoring system, lower numbers indicate better performance, with 0 being the best possible score in each category. Wychavon oversees 1,167 registered food businesses, of which 64% hold a rating of Good (4) or Very Good (5). The average food hygiene rating in Wychavon is 4.7 out of 5. As a restaurant or cafe, this business is assessed on how food is prepared and cooked on the premises, the cleanliness of the kitchen and dining areas, and whether staff follow proper hand-washing and cross-contamination prevention procedures. Food businesses in the UK are inspected by local authority environmental health officers. The frequency of inspections depends on the risk category — higher-risk businesses are inspected more frequently, typically every 6 to 12 months, while lower-risk establishments may be inspected every 2 to 3 years.
